Senators introduce legislation to counter foreign acquisition of agricultural land

Sens. Joni Ernst (R-Iowa) and Debbie Stabenow (D-Mich.), members of the Senate Committee on Agriculture, introduced legislation to overhaul the current system that allows for foreign acquisition of agricultural land, which they say threatens American food security and national security.
In a release announcing the bill, they note the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A) states that foreign ownership and investment in U.S. agricultural and has nearly doubled in the last decade.
